February 2021- Provision

Bills. You know, recurring accounts that show up in your mailbox for these pesky little things like: mortgages, utilities, credit cards and car notes. How many of us have them? Then there are these conveniences and things like, you know, eating food and wearing clothes that we human beings really need to stay, say, alive. Is everything we need, and some things we just want, brought to us by a combination of hard work and desire for good things in our lives?. OR. Is everything we need is given to us by the divine and good hand of our Father in Heaven who provides to His children?
I happen to know it is the latter. Our temptation is to believe that it is our job, hard work, inheritance or handouts that provide for us. The stock market doing good or making sound savings and investment accounts are not by happenstance. It is the will of God that provides every, EVERY blessing that we receive. It is not we ourselves that do anything, but by the divine providence of God that we have everything. Our Father is the One who provides all we need pertaining to life and godliness. (2 Peter 1:3) He is the good, good Father who takes care of the birds and flowers, so how much more will He take care of His children? (Matthew 6:25-34) Our God is our provision.
Provision is defined as the action of providing or supplying something for use. It is also the actual amount of something provided or supplied. I look at it like this: God gives us a vision, then He is proactive in supplying the needs for it. It is His desire to furnish our lives with everything we need to survive our ambassadorship in the foreign land we call “the world”. The Word of God is full of stories of how He supplied the needs of His people. His faithfulness to the wandering tribes of Israel is famous. He literally brought manna from heaven and made quail sit still to be meat. Even in the midst of their unfaithfulness, He still provided. He gave Noah the plans to the biggest boat ever made by hand. God sent fire from Heaven to make the prophet Elijah the man before the false prophets of Jezebel. He provided David and His men shewbread when they were hungry. Without fail, God shows Himself to be the great provider to His people.
This month’s S.O.A.K. calendar is designed to show YOU and me that it is God’s desire to provide for us as well. No good thing will He withhold from us. And by faith and His Word, we can expect Him to do it too. As you write out, observe, and apply this Word to your heart, pray that God will show you His great hand moving on your behalf. Trust Him to provide the mortgage or rent and all the bills too. Let Him fill your freezer and cupboards with food. Ask Him then be in expectation that He will bring to your feet all that is necessary for you to have a good and fulfilling life. Even if you don’t know how He will do it FAITH- forsake all, I trust Him – it and watch it come to pass.
As you SOAK this month, think about this: There is an old saying in the Black church, “He may not come when you want Him but He is always on time.” Well I say this is true AND He will provide what you need in the nick of time. And if you have everything you do need, then thank Him, profusely and often for having given you and your family an abundance in your storehouse. It is truly a blessing to not have to worry about where your next meal will come from or if you have a complete pair of socks to wear. Either way, reflect on the promises of God revealed through these scriptures and be grateful that our God is proactively looking for ways to bless and keep us. Because, like for real, He meets our needs in so many special and unique ways every day. Amen? Amen!
